- [00:00]📜 Surah Toha (Surah 20) was frequently recited by Prophet Muhammad, indicating its importance. - [03:37]📖 Surah Toha is part of the Mufassal section of the Quran, beginning from Surah Toha onwards, characterized by shorter surahs. - [05:20]💡 Surah Toha exemplifies characteristics of early Makkan surahs: short verses, emphasis on theology, and the use of oaths. - [07:23]🌅 The primary theme of Surah Toha is to prove the reality of Resurrection and the Day of Judgment. - [09:10]💬 Surah Toha uses various techniques to prove the Day of Judgment, including observations of nature, historical examples, and vivid descriptions of the Day of Judgment itself. - [11:32]🌧 Allah points to the cycle of rain as evidence of His power to bring life back, analogous to resurrection. - [13:04]📜 Surah Toha reminds us of past civilizations and their fates, urging reflection on the transient nature of human existence. - [14:40]💀 Death is inevitable, and Surah Toha emphasizes the journey from this world to the next, urging contemplation on the purpose of life. - [Plurality concept]: Mentioning one thing can signify multiple entities, and vice versa. For example, "Shahid" doesn't necessarily mean only one witness; it could imply both angels bearing witness. - [Vision clarity]: The clarity of vision isn't just physical; it refers to the clarity of understanding in one's heart. When confronted with reality, doubt dissipates, and certainty emerges. - [Role of the angel]: The angel referred to in the verses is likely the one who presents deeds to Allah, not Satan. This angel meticulously prepares and presents one's deeds before Allah for judgment. - [Characteristics of the damned]: Those condemned to Hell exhibit traits like stinginess, harm to others, and doubt regarding the Day of Judgment. These are highlighted in contrast to the pillars of Islamic faith and practice. - [Blame shifting]: The disbeliever will attempt to shift blame onto others, including leaders and angels, but the angel will assert innocence and attribute the wrongdoing solely to the individual. - [Jahannam's response]: The question posed to Hell about being full can be interpreted as shock at its capacity being exceeded or as a threat indicating there's room for more, both of which evoke terror. - [Description tactic]: Allah employs vivid descriptions of Hell to emphasize the reality of Judgment Day, instilling fear and awe in believers. - [Repetition of letter "Alif Lam"]: The repetition of this letter throughout the Surah serves a purpose, emphasizing its distinctiveness and clarity, which aligns with the Surah's theme of clarity and warning. - [Closing reminder]: The Surah begins and ends with a reminder through the Quran, emphasizing the importance of faith and mindfulness of the Day of Judgment.
